Crawl space encapsulation is essential in Hyde Park, Massachusetts, where we often face challenges such as mold, moisture, and water in home foundations. By sealing your crawl space with a sturdy encapsulation system, you can effectively control moisture and improve air quality in your home. A vapor barrier, dehumidifier, and proper air sealing are key components of this process. This approach not only prevents mold growth but also enhances energy efficiency and protects your home from structural issues like bouncy floors.

Common Causes of your Crawl Space Problems in Hyde Park

Thinking about the conditions under your home might not be top of mind, but it's important to understand how environmental factors in the Hyde Park area can lead to crawl space issues. This region often deals with variable moisture levels due to a combination of seasonal rainfall and snowmelt, which can lead to dramatic soil expansion and contraction. Clay soils, common in many local neighborhoods, are particularly prone to swelling when wet and shrinking in dry conditions. This movement can unsettle the foundations of your home, leading to crawl space vulnerabilities over time.

These environmental shifts can cause significant stress on the structure beneath your house. Over time, the repeated cycle of soil expansion and contraction can contribute to uneven settling, which may manifest as sagging floors, sticky doors, or even cracks in your walls. Moisture intrusion due to inadequate drainage or poor ventilation in your crawl space can exacerbate these structural concerns, potentially leading to mold growth and unpleasant odors. Identifying and addressing these issues early can help maintain the integrity of your home's foundation, preventing further damage and costly repairs down the line.
